Who here has le's? If so what numbers and how is the ghosting?
It appears out of maybe 400 or so LEs shipped, by thread posts that about 50 or so LEs have serious playfield issues, with another 50 having 1-3 faint white lines at the edge, likely not enough for Stern to replace.
On Pros, as the first ones were released, only a handful.
So Somewhere between 50-100 issues, 25 or so extremely serious, 25 definete should be replaced, and another 50 that has minor, wouldnt notice unless you look close with game off.
Spiderman, GOT, has some too, but I havent watched those numbers.
These are my opinion only from posters and threads, and does not reflect the Poll or any numbers that can be substantiated.
I have seen only a couple new complaints, but Stern also hasnt been shipping out the Pile of Premiums and Pros owed to Distributors and Customers....so they are working on it, Im sure, and likely some head scratching, as how do you tell, when it leaves packed in a box, with no issues? Other than leaving it on the floor for 30 days, to see if changes for them.....
